Investigation of Thermal Properties of Some Nitrate Ozidants in Tin-Fuelled Pyrotechnic Systems

To investigate relative reactivity of different oxidants in solid state reactions of pyrotechnic mixtures, thermal properties of Sn+Sr(NO3)2, Sn+Ba(NO3)2 and Sn+KNO3 pyrotechnic systems have been studied by means of TG, DTA and DSC methods. For the Sn+Sr(NO3)2 pyrotechnic system, the tin oxidation by strontium nitrate was complicated between 420 to 610 ℃. By replacing strontium with barium in the nitrate salt, the mixture sensitivity decreases so Sn+Ba(NO3)2 shows a higher ignition temperature at around 462 ℃. In the Sn+KNO3 system, oxidation of tin powder occurs in a KNO3 melt at temperatures above 480 ℃ in argon atmosphere. The apparent activation energy (E), ?G#, ?H# and ?S# of the combustion processes were obtained from the DSC experiments. Based on these kinetic data and ignition temperatures, the relative reactivity of these mixtures was found to obey in following order: Sn+Sr(NO3)2> Sn+Ba(NO3)2 >Sn+KNO3.
